Mark Weiner

Program Director, Addiction Medicine Fellowship at Trinity Health Alliance of Michigan

Mark Weiner, MD, DFASAM has held several notable positions in their work experience. In 2016, they began serving as the Program Director of the Addiction Medicine Fellowship at Trinity Health Alliance of Michigan. In the same year, they also took on the role of Medical Director of IHA Recovery Medicine at IHA. Additionally, they became the Medical Director of Substance Use Disorders at Saint Joseph Mercy Health System. Mark Weiner, MD, DFASAM completed their Bachelor of Science (BS) degree in Psychology from the University of Michigan between 1984 and 1988. Mark then pursued their Doctor of Medicine (MD) degree from the Joan & Sanford I. Weill Medical College of Cornell University from 1988 to 1993. Following this, they attended Northwestern University - The Feinberg School of Medicine from 1993 to 1996.
